Index: src/Validate/ImplementEnumFunc.cpp
===================================================================
--- src/Validate/ImplementEnumFunc.cpp	(revision 0e6cf54c9e9c06b78a7a07da28bb3f7b4a576347)
+++ src/Validate/ImplementEnumFunc.cpp	(revision 63d5b9c813497aa370ec41bc6b32ec92e82c0831)
@@ -210,8 +210,5 @@
 		"value",
 		{new ast::ObjectDecl(getLocation(), "_i", new ast::EnumInstType(decl))},
-		{new ast::ObjectDecl(getLocation(), "_ret",
-							ast::deepCopy(decl->base))});
-	// else
-	// 	return genQuasiValueProto();
+		{new ast::ObjectDecl(getLocation(), "_ret", decl->base)});
 }
 
